WebOct 23, 2024 · Treatment of toxin-mediated diseases such as toxic shock syndrome (TSS) and Staphylococcus scalded skin syndrome (SSSS) typically includes adjunctive clindamycin to halt bacterial exotoxin production. However, there is emerging clindamycin resistance in Staphylococcus aureus and Streptococcus pyogenes.We … WebSep 11, 2015 · By contrast, beta-lactams can actually induce production of alpha toxin in S. aureus [1]. Clindamycin can therefore work synergistically with bacterial cell-wall inhibiting agents such as penicillins, cephalosporins, and vancomycin for toxin-synthesizing gram positive species. Clindamycin cannot penetrate gram negative organisms [2], so it …

WebC. difficile produces toxins A and B, which contribute to the development of CDAD. Hypertoxin producing strains of C. difficile cause increased morbidity and mortality, as these infections can be refractory to antimicrobial therapy and may require colectomy. CDAD must be considered in all patients who present with diarrhea following antibiotic use.
